The Cariboo Hill neighbourhood is the ultimate destination of this walk. Passing through Robert Burnaby Park we then explore the trails of the George Derby (Cariboo) Conservation Area and on to Cariboo Park before walking through more of the park trails on our return to Edmonds.

Start Point: Edmonds Park near the corner of Humphries Ave & Rosewood St. Burnaby, BC V5E 4N4 . Meet at the covered picnic table next to the washrooms in the blue building, corner of Humphries Ave & Rosewood St.

Distance: 6k/10k

Trail Rating: 3B

Special Programs: Boardwalks, Famous Canadians, Art in Public Places, Moving Waters, Murals
